Genes
Segments of DNA located on chromosomes that encode for proteins and determine the inherited characteristics of organisms.
Chromosomes
Thread-like structures located inside the nucleus of animal and plant cells, made of protein and a single molecule of DNA, carrying genetic information.
Genes
Basic units of heredity that are made up of DNA and determine specific traits in organisms.
Mitosis
The process of cell division in eukaryotic cells that results in two genetically identical daughter cells.
